函数括号的问题

Web 开发 > JavaScript [问题点数:5分,结帖人aivera]
等级
本版专家分:36
结帖率 88.89%
等级
本版专家分:6130
等级
本版专家分:19
等级
本版专家分:36
aivera

等级:

函数后有2个括号

今天遇到一个很奇怪的函数使用方法  fun(参数)() 有没有很奇怪这是怎么调用的,我也很好奇啊,可是在网上搜不到相关的知识,于是请教了大佬,大佬举的例子是a++--,请分析下这是怎么运行的,这个容易理解,先a...

【vue】eslint函数括号前必须带空格问题

前言 转载:https://blog.csdn.net/qq_43416014/article/details/105012478 解决办法 通过配置,加上空格 https://blog.csdn.net/peade/article/details/85161600 没有生效... ...修改es配置,关闭eslint配置 ...

vscode 格式化代码造成函数括号后的空格被删除

原因: eslint和prettier规范代码冲突: 解决办法: 在.eslintrc.js中添加: ‘space-before-function-paren’: ‘off’, space-before-function-paren————提示报错的地方 如图所示: ...

Python中函数括号

最近初学Python,对教程视频里的一些用法不是很理解,比如有时候使用一个函数名会加括号有时候没加,最近查阅资料后才整明白这两者的区别 众所周知,编写一个函数时会有相对应的返回值,即函数末尾return 语句 如果...

三分钟,让你弄清楚Python中函数括号使用

一直以来对python中函数括号的使用,有点分不清楚,到底什么时候用括号,什么时候不用括号,造成了很大困惑。 执行结果: 根据结果来分析: 1、 x = aaa aaa是一个类名,后面没加括号,打印结果 ,表明x是个类 2、...

eslint规则修改:函数括号前必须加空格的规则修改

esllint规定括号函数括号前加一个空格,不然直接报错,非常的恶心(这本身就不是一个错误)如果及觉得不需要这个规则如下操作: 在根目录下的.eslintrc.js中的rules: {}中添加: 'space-before-function-paren':0 ...

函数括号和不带括号带区别

return 函数名() 和return函数 区别 def hi(name=“yasoob”): def greet(): return “now you are in the greet() function” def welcome(): return "now you are in the welcome() function" if name == ...

Python中函数括号和不带括号的区别

1、不带括号时,调用的是这个函数本身,是整个函数体,是一个函数对象,不需等该函数执行完成 2、带括号(此时必须传入需要的参数),调用的是函数的return结果,需要等待函数执行完成的结果 如果函数本身带有参数...

js匿名函数括号的作用

原文链接:js中(function(){…})... ( function(){…} )()和( function (){…} () )是两种javascript立即执行函数的常见写法,最初我以为是一个括号包裹匿名函数,再在后面加个括号调用函数,最后达到函数定义后立即执

python中函数是否加括号问题

a= function:不加括号表示的是调用函数的地址,此时a具有了函数function的功能 a=function()表示对这个函数进行了调用

MATLAB画函数图像

1 画图基础 (1)一元一次函数 x=0:0.1:1; y=x; plot(x,y); %图像见下图1 图1 ...

[问题已处理]-vscode 自动补全的函数没有括号

vscode 自动补全的函数没有括号 mac解决方法 打开vscode 选择 code 选择 首选项 选择设置 搜索关键子Commit 然后选择git-commit下面的在settings.json中编辑 在settings.json里添加一条 如下 "go....

js函数括号和不带括号的区别

js函数括号和不带括号的区别 一直没有注意这两个有什么区别,今天研究了一下。 首先是带括号的,比较常见就是 :首先会找到这个函数,然后立即执行函数代码内容。 可以看到控制台的输出 其次是不带括号的:想当于...

Python调用函数括号和不加括号的区别

一、不带括号时,调用的是这个函数本身 ,是整个函数体,是一个函数对象,不须等该函数执行完成 二、带括号(参数或者无参),调用的是函数的执行结果,须等该函数执行完成的结果 # -*- coding:utf-8 -*- ...

JavaScript中函数作为参数进行传递时的括号问题

那么通常作为参数进行传递的函数要不要加括号呢? 这里就要讲到括号的二义性: 当函数名后加上括号时,通常会执行函数体本身。如果函数有返回值时,此时会得到函数的返回值;当函数名后不加括号时,其实质上是一个...

函数括号到右括号跳转

Ctrl键+]键

关于VS2019自动补全函数后面的括号

关于VS2019自动补全函数后面的括号

c语言中函数的变量申明在函数名和大括号中间

今天看到一个例子,函数定义的时候将传递的参数申明放在了函数名和函数体大括号{}之间,于是搜索一下这是怎么回事,整理大概如下: 这是老式函数定义 叫做K&RC式样的函数定义 格式为 函数参数表里只写参数名 ...

JS中函数后面有没有括号的区别

遇到问题的起因: 是要利用window.onload函数,保证页面加载完成后再执行后续的js脚本。但由于onload函数只能加载一个函数作为入参,所以要进行改造。代码如下: function addLoadEvent(func){ var oldonload = ...

javascript中的函数括号和不带括号问题

在JavaScript中今天就遇到一个函数括号和不带括号问题。像这样:<script> function aaa(name,age,sex) { this.name=name; this.age=age; this.sex=sex this.shuchu=shuchu } function s

关于vscode更新后 格式化代码造成函数括号后的空格被删除,单引号变双引号问题的解决方法

前段时间做项目时遇到了语法格式的警告即 究其原因是因为项目创建时选择了 ESLint 来规范代码,由于在VSCode1.7.2中替换了内置格式化插件。所以在新的项目中格式化代码后引发代码规范验证错误,经过几番研究之后...

VScode 函数与后面括号之间加空格

vscode的设置文件 在vscode的:file 》首选项 》setting 代码如下: { // vscode默认启用了根据文件类型自动设置tabsize的选项 "editor.detectIndentation": false, // 重新设定tabsize ...

js函数括号和不加括号的区别

var f1 = function() { return(5) } var a=f1; var b=f1(); a和b的区别在于: a是个指向f1函数的指针 a输出是 function() { return(5) } b则等于5

VS2019自动补全函数后面的括号

用vs2019默认写C++和Python有点难受,智能提示虽然会提示,但没有自动补全。 例如,我输入了pri,虽然会提示print,但是我敲入回车或者Tab后,补全的就是print,而非我想要的print(). 怎么设置呢?

python调用函数括号与不加括号有什么区别?

括号的是函数调用,直接执行函数;不带括号的是绑定事件,事件触发再执行。 复杂点说,带括号的是把返回值赋值给事件,不带括号的是把函数体所在地址位置赋值给事件,比如df.shape。 def test(data): return data...

Go语言函数声明语法:函数名之前括号中的内容

func ( x DDDD) FOO(var type) ( ret type , err Errot) 也就是说 x DDDD是什么意思. func (h handler) ServeHTTP(w ... ... } ...这意味着ServeHTTP不是一个独立的功能。函数名称前面的括号是Go定义这些函数将在...

JavaScript 函数调用时带括号和不带括号的区别

function fun() { return 1; } var a = fun;...}函数是一种叫做function引用类型的实例,因此函数是一个对象。对象是保存在内存中的,函数名则是指向这个对象的指针。var a = fun 表示把函数名fun这个指针拷

js里调用函数时,函数名带括号与不带括号的区别

function test(){ return 1; } var a=test; console.log(a);//输出[Function: test] var b=test(); console.log(b);//输出1函数名是一个对象,而对象是保存内存中...var b=test()后面加上圆括号就表示立即调用,范...

VBA使用方法或调用函数/过程时传递参数,加不加括号问题

语法等同?? ThisWorkbook.SaveCopyAs Filename:=ThisWorkbook.Path & "\" & ActiveSheet.Name & ".xlsm" ThisWorkbook.SaveCopyAs (ThisWorkbook.Path & "\" & ActiveSheet.Name &...

Notepad++ 7.9.1

notepad++是一个免费的、开放源码的文本和源代码编辑器。notepad++是用c++编程语言编写的,它以减少不必要的功能和简化过程而自豪,从而创建了一个轻便高效的文本记事本程序。实际上,这意味着高速和易访问的、用户友好的界面。 notepad++已经存在了将近20年,没有任何迹象表明它的受欢迎程度会下降。记事本绝对证明了你不需要投资在昂贵的软件来编写代码从舒适的自己的家。自己尝试一下,你就会明白为什么Notepad能坚持这么久。

相关热词 c#小程序 c# 网站检测 c# 两个问号 c#中泛型的重载 c#json添加 c# 图形界面设计 c# 没有注册类 c# 截取最后一个字符串 c# 释放指针 c#可不可以做网页开发